Bishop Ireton Varsity Crew competed at the Head of the Occoquan on Sunday, November 7, 2010. The Cardinals sent two boats into competition on the Occoquan, including one boat in the Women’s Youth Eight race at 10: 30 am, and another in the Men’s Youth Eight race at 1:15 pm. The competitive field at the Head of the Occoquan included top ranked rowers from all over the East Coast including a few from our league. This regatta continues to bring spectacular teams to this competition.
“Racing today was exactly what we needed,” Head Coach Eric Gehrke was cited as saying, “There was a large field and we were in the mix of it. Now we must move forward and aim to have our best rows also translate to competitive times.” Lineups have been tweaked as the team has moved through the fall, and practiced very hard.
The Women’s Youth Eight that finished 15th in a field of twenty-five consisted of: Julie Roth (coxswain), Meredith Ramey, Alison Lee , Michelle Bouquet, Catherine Burgin, Carolyn Riegel, Brianna Burke, Emilia Paynor, and Reagan Miller.
The Men’s eight race that finished 14th in a field of twenty-three consisted of: Kevin Shoop (coxswain), Justin Roczniak, Stephen Barlow, Neil Heitbrink, Jimmy Fonda, Carter Constantino, Jake Hayhurst, Billy Colbert, and Nicolas Warner.
Both boats finished in very respectable times ahead of last year’s performance. Coaches were very proud of the effort
and look forward to the upcoming spring regatta season with a continued sense of purpose.
